Had a wonderful spa trip including lunch on the Upper Deck. Spa is brilliantly clean and very relaxing. Small pool, hydrotherapy pool, salt & steam rooms and sauna. The steam room was the steamiest ive ever used - very good! Pool can feel a little crowded if more than half a dozen people in there. Also access to a private sun terrace and lounge area. Treatments were excellent, excellent service and care with products you'll never want to wash off. I ended up purchasing some products in the spa shop that i feel was very well priced. Lunch was stunning, the food was as good as you'll get anywhere, very tasty and well presented. The cocktail menu will keep you going for a long time too! Car park is compact.

  • In Roman times, Newcastle – then called Pons Aelius – was a fort on Hadrian’s Wall, and during the Saxon period, it was known as Monk Chester on account of its many religious houses. The city owes its present name to William the Conqueror who, like Hadrian before him, recognized its strategic importance.
